Technical Data **10981** Effective November 2019 ## WCLA1005V1 Automotive grade wire wound chip inductor ## **Applications** - ADAS - Infotainment - Wireless communications - Wifi, bluetooth, satellite - Antenna tuning - On board computer - Industrial connectivity (IoT) ## **Product features** - AEC-Q200 qualified - 0402 (1005 metric) package - High Q value - Tight inductance tolerance ## **Environmental data** - Operating temperature range: -40 °C to +125 °C (ambient plus self-temperature rise - Inductance range from 1.0 nH to 120 nH - Moisture sensitivity level (MSL): 1 **==> picture [58 x 29] intentionally omitted <==** **----- Start of picture text -----**<br> HALOGEN<br>Pb HF<br>FREE<br>SO<br>**----- End of picture text -----**<br> WCLA1005V1 Automotive grade wire wound chip inductor Technical Data 10981 Effective November 2019 ## **Product specifications** |||**OCL**||||**OCL Test**||||**Q Test**||**DCR@ (Ω)**|||||| |---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---| |**Part number**||**Tolerance**<br>**(%)**||**OCL**<br>**(nH)**||**frequency**<br>**(MHz)**||**Q minimum**||**frequency**<br>**(MHz)**||**@ +25 °C**<br>**maximum**||**Test**<br>**voltage (mV)**|**SRF (MHz)**<br>**minimum**||**I Rated (mA)**| |WCLA1005V1-1R0-R||±10||1.0||250||13||250||0.045||500|10000||1360| |WCLA1005V1-1R2-R||±10||1.2||250||8||250||0.135||500|10000||640| |WCLA1005V1-1R8-R||±10||1.8||250||16||250||0.070||500|6000||1040| |WCLA1005V1-1R9-R||±10||1.9||250||16||250||0.070||500|6000||1040| |WCLA1005V1-2R0-R||±10||2.0||250||18||250||0.070||500|6000||1040| |WCLA1005V1-2R2-R||±10||2.2||250||18||250||0.070||500|6000||960| |WCLA1005V1-2R4-R||±10||2.4||250||16||250||0.080||500|6000||790| |WCLA1005V1-2R5-R||±10||2.5||250||15||250||0.120||500|6000||640| |WCLA1005V1-2R7-R||±10||2.7||250||15||250||0.120||500|6000||640| |WCLA1005V1-2R9-R||±10||2.9||250||8||250||0.300||500|6000||400| |WCLA1005V1-3R3-R||±5||3.3||250||20||250||0.066||500|6000||840| |WCLA1005V1-3R6-R||±5||3.6||250||20||250||0.066||500|6000||840| |WCLA1005V1-3R9-R||±5||3.9||250||20||250||0.066||500|6000||840| |WCLA1005V1-4R3-R||±5||4.3||250||20||250||0.091||500|6000||700| |WCLA1005V1-4R7-R||±5||4.7||250||18||250||0.200||500|4500||640| |WCLA1005V1-5R1-R||±5||5.1||250||18||250||0.083||500|4800||800| |WCLA1005V1-5R6-R||±5||5.6||250||20||250||0.083||500|4800||760| |WCLA1005V1-6R2-R||±5||6.2||250||23||250||0.083||500|4800||760| |WCLA1005V1-6R8-R||±5||6.8||250||23||250||0.260||500|4800||680| |WCLA1005V1-7R5-R||±5||7.5||250||23||250||0.100||500|4800||680| |WCLA1005V1-8R2-R||±5||8.2||250||25||250||0.100||500|4400||680| |WCLA1005V1-8R7-R||±5||8.7||250||25||250||0.200||500|4100||480| |WCLA1005V1-9R0-R||±5||9.0||250||25||250||0.100||500|4160||680| |WCLA1005V1-9R5-R||±5||9.5||250||25||250||0.200||500|4000||480| |WCLA1005V1-100-R||±5||10||250||25||250||0.20||500|3900||480| |WCLA1005V1-110-R||±5||11||250||25||250||0.120||500|3680||640| |WCLA1005V1-120-R||±5||12||250||25||250||0.120||500|3600||640| |WCLA1005V1-130-R||±5||13||250||25||250||0.210||500|3450||440| |WCLA1005V1-150-R||±5||15||250||25||250||0.300||500|3280||560| |WCLA1005V1-160-R||±5||16||250||25||250||0.220||500|3100||560| |WCLA1005V1-180-R||±5||18||250||25||250||0.230||500|3100||420| |WCLA1005V1-190-R||±5||19||250||25||250||0.200||500|3040||480| |WCLA1005V1-200-R||±5||20||250||25||250||0.250||500|3000||420| |WCLA1005V1-220-R||±5||22||250||25||250||0.300||500|2800||400| |WCLA1005V1-230-R||±5||23||250||22||250||0.380||500|2720||310| |WCLA1005V1-240-R||±5||24||250||25||250||0.300||500|2700||400| |WCLA1005V1-270-R||±5||27||250||25||250||0.520||500|2480||280| |WCLA1005V1-300-R||±5||30||250||24||250||0.500||500|2350||400| |WCLA1005V1-330-R||±5||33||250||24||250||0.650||500|2350||350| 1. Test voltage is for open circuit inductance (OCL) and Q at +25 °C 2. Rated I: When rated I is applied to the product, self-temperature rise will be 20 °C or less. 3. Part Number Definition: WCLA1005V1-xxx-R WCLA1005V1 = Product code and size - xxx= inductance value in nH, R= decimal point, If no R is present then last character equals number of zeros - -R suffix = RoHS compliant 2 www.eaton.com/electronics Technical Data 10981 Effective November 2019 WCLA1005V1 Automotive grade wire wound chip inductor ## **Product specifications** ||||**OCL Test**||**Q Test**|**DCR@ (Ω)**|||| |---|---|---|---|---|---|---|---|---|---| |**Part number**|**OCL Tolerance**<br>**(%)**|**OCL (nH)**|**frequency**<br>**(MHz)**|**Q minimum**|**frequency**<br>**(MHz)**|**@ +25 °C**<br>**maximum**|**Test**<br>**voltage (mV)**|**SRF (MHz)**<br>**minimum**|**I Rated**<br>**(mA)**| |WCLA1005V1-360-R|±5|36|250|25|250|0.600|500|2320|250| |WCLA1005V1-390-R|±5|39|250|25|250|0.750|500|2100|200| |WCLA1005V1-400-R|±5|40|250|25|250|0.600|500|2240|220| |WCLA1005V1-430-R|±5|43|250|25|250|0.810|500|2030|100| |WCLA1005V1-470-R|±5|47|250|25|250|0.830|500|2100|150| |WCLA1005V1-510-R|±5|51|250|25|250|0.820|500|1750|100| |WCLA1005V1-560-R|±5|56|250|25|250|0.97|500|1760|100| |WCLA1005V1-620-R|±5|62|250|25|250|1.120|500|1620|100| |WCLA1005V1-680-R|±5|68|250|25|250|1.12|500|1620|100| |WCLA1005V1-750-R|±5|75|250|25|250|1.630|500|1400|50| |WCLA1005V1-820-R|±5|82|250|25|250|1.70|500|1260|50| |WCLA1005V1-101-R|±5|100|250|25|250|2.00|500|1160|30| |WCLA1005V1-121-R|±5|120|250|25|250|2.20|500|1100|30| 1. Test voltage is for open circuit inductance (OCL) and Q at +25 °C 2. Rated I: When rated I is applied to the product, self-temperature rise will be 20 °C or less. 3.
